What is SEO Content Optimization?





What is SEO Content Optimization?

SEO content optimization is the process of improving the content on a webpage to make it more visible and attractive to search engines like Google.


As a workable process, it tends to include optimizing various elements of the content, including:

  • Keywords

  • Heading Tags

  • Alt Text

  • Meta Descriptions and;

  • Internal Linking

This work aims to improve the page's relevance and authority in search results while providing website visitors with stimulating and enriching content.


If done correctly, the increased search engine ranking will drive more traffic to the site, which you can convert to leads and sales.

Step #1 Keyword Optimization:

When identifying the most relevant and valuable keywords for SEO content optimization, it's important to consider factors such as search volume, competition, and relevance to the target audience. Here are some additional details on each of these factors:


  • Search volume: This refers to the number of searches conducted each month for a particular keyword. It's important to choose keywords with a high search volume, as this indicates that there is significant demand for the topic.


  • Competition: This refers to the number of other websites that are also targeting the same keyword. It's important to choose keywords with low to medium competition, as this makes it easier to rank for the keyword in search engine results.


  • Relevance to the target audience: It's important to choose keywords that are relevant to the target audience and the content of the webpage. This ensures that the content will be useful and valuable to the audience and will help to improve engagement and conversion rates.


Selecting keywords for SEO content optimzation example


To identify the most relevant and valuable keywords, businesses can use a variety of tools such as Google Keyword Planner, Ahrefs, SEMrush, and Moz. These tools provide data on search volume, competition, and relevance, which can be used to select the best keywords for SEO content optimization.


Additionally, it's important to choose a mix of short-tail and long-tail keywords, which help to capture both broad and specific search queries.

Step #2 On-Page Optimization:

Optimize the content elements such as title tags, meta descriptions, headers, and internal links to ensure they are clear, relevant, and include the identified keywords.

  • Title Tags: The title tag is the main headline that appears in the search engine results page (SERP) and at the top of the browser. It should be clear, concise, and relevant to the content of the page. Make sure to include your target keywords in the title tag and keep it under 60 characters to avoid truncation in the SERP.


  • Meta Descriptions: The meta description is the short summary that appears in the SERP below the title tag. It should provide a brief description of the content on the page and entice the user to click through. Including target keywords in the meta description can help improve relevancy and click-through rates.


  • Headers: Headers, also known as H1, H2, H3, etc., provide structure to the content and help the user navigate the page. Use relevant and descriptive headers that include target keywords to help search engines understand the content and improve the user experience.


  • Internal Links: Internal linking is the process of linking to other pages within your website. It helps search engines understand the hierarchy and structure of your website, and can also help users navigate to relevant content. Use descriptive anchor text that includes target keywords and ensure that the linked pages are relevant to the content of the page.


Overall, optimizing these content elements with clear, relevant, and keyword-rich text can help improve the visibility and relevance of your website in search engine results.


However, it's important to avoid "keyword stuffing" and focus on creating high-quality, valuable content that meets the needs of your audience.



Step #3 Off-Page Optimization:

Develop backlinks from reputable sources to the optimized content, which helps to establish its authority and relevance.


Backlinks, also known as inbound links, are links from other websites that point to your website or a specific page on your website.


Backlinks are important for SEO because they signal to search engines that other websites consider your content to be relevant and authoritative.


When reputable websites link to your content, it indicates that your content is trustworthy and valuable, and helps to establish your authority in your industry or niche.


Additionally, if the websites that link to your content are relevant to your industry or niche, it can also help to signal to search engines that your content is relevant to users searching for information on those topics.


It's important to note that not all backlinks are created equal. Backlinks from low-quality or spammy websites can actually hurt your SEO efforts, so it's important to focus on developing backlinks from reputable sources.


Reputable sources can include well-established websites in your industry or niche, respected industry organizations or associations, and reputable news publications or websites.


To develop backlinks from reputable sources, you can use a variety of tactics such as creating high-quality, valuable content that other websites will want to link to, reaching out to relevant websites to request backlinks, and leveraging social media to promote your content and build relationships with other websites in your industry or niche.


Overall, developing backlinks from reputable sources is an important aspect of SEO and can help to establish the authority and relevance of your optimized content, which can lead to improved visibility and rankings in search engine results.
